Value Added Tax Consolidation Act 2010 section 62

Reduction of tax deductible in relation to qualifying vehicles

Section 62 provides for a clawback of VAT previously deducted on a qualifying vehicle where that vehicle is disposed of within two years or where business use falls below 60 per cent.

  • Where an accountable person disposes of a qualifying vehicle within two years of purchase, intra-Community acquisition or importation, the VAT originally deducted must be reduced using a statutory formula based on the length of ownership.
  • The formula is TD Γ— (4 βˆ’ N) Γ· 4, where TD is the VAT deducted and N is the number of days from acquisition to disposal divided by 182 and rounded down to the nearest whole number (capped at 4).
  • A separate but identical clawback applies where the vehicle is used for less than 60 per cent business purposes in a taxable period, with N calculated from the date of acquisition to the first day of the taxable period in which business use falls below the threshold.
  • In both cases, the clawback reduces progressively over four six-month intervals: 100 per cent if within the first six months, 75 per cent in the second, 50 per cent in the third, 25 per cent in the fourth, and nil after 24 months.
